Coach Keys: Dominates the LOS, …Aug 8, 2021 · The average starting offensive lineman in college football’s top division entering the 2021 campaign is 6’4.3″ and 309 pounds per starter. In 2014, the average height was exactly the same but linemen weighed in at 302.1. In 2020, the average was 6’4.3″ again with 306.6 pounds per man. So you can see the numbers have climbed as the ... In an era when scouts, coaches and fans can access every metric imaginable ...Jun 26, 2023 · At the highest level of the game setters are slowly getting taller each year. The average height of an Olympic men’s volleyball setter is 192cm or 6’3.5″. For women, the average height of an Olympic setter is 177cm or 5’10”. This is based on the height data from the 2012 Olympics as well as numbers from the 2020 Olympics. Start stopwatch when hand leaves center cone, stop when runner returns back to center cone after touching both lateral side cones—right hand on right-side cone, left hand on left-side cone.An average starting o-lineman in the FBS is nearly 6-foot-4 1/5 and weighs 306 pounds. One interesting statistic centers on USC, once known to produce jumbo sized linemen. The Trojans averaged 321 pounds per starter in 2016 but the program has downsized significant;y in that department. This year’s USC front averages 307 per man.
